INNOCENCE by ANNE SPENCER

First Line: SHE TRIPPED AND FELL AGAINST A STAR
Last Line: TWAS A STAR-LANCE IN HER SIDE!
Subject(s): AFRICAN AMERICANS - WOMEN; INNOCENCE;

She tripped and fell against a star,
A lady we all have known;
Just what the villagers lusted for
To claim her one of their own;
Fallen but once the lower felt she,
So turned her face and died, --
With never a hounding fool to see
'Twas a star-lance in her side!
